A cubic yard of sand sometimes weighs between 2,600 and three,000 kilos, or roughly 1.3 to 1.5 tons. This weight can range primarily based on a number of elements, together with the kind of sand (e.g., coarse, fantastic, washed), its moisture content material, and the precise mineral composition. For instance, a cubic yard of dry, packed sand will usually weigh lower than a cubic yard of moist, free sand. Absorption and Weight Acquire
Sand, like a sponge, absorbs water. The quantity of water absorbed relies on elements corresponding to grain measurement and porosity. Tremendous-grained sand with smaller pore areas sometimes holds extra water than coarse sand, resulting in a larger weight enhance per unit quantity. This weight acquire will be substantial, generally including lots of of kilos to a cubic yard, necessitating changes in venture calculations and materials dealing with.
-
Influence on Compaction and Bulk Density
Moisture content material impacts sand compaction and bulk density. Damp sand tends to compact extra readily than dry sand, decreasing air voids and growing density. This elevated density immediately interprets to greater weight per cubic yard. Conversely, saturated sand, the place all pore areas are full of water, can exhibit diminished compaction and probably decrease density relying on the extent of saturation. Density and Weight Relationship
Compaction will increase the density of sand by decreasing the house between particles. Larger density interprets on to a larger weight per unit quantity. This relationship is essential for calculating materials wants and guaranteeing structural integrity in building purposes. For instance, a loosely packed cubic yard of sand will weigh considerably lower than a densely compacted cubic yard of the identical materials.
-
Compaction Strategies and Their Affect
Numerous strategies exist for compacting sand, together with guide tamping, vibratory compaction, and curler compaction. Every methodology achieves a special diploma of compaction, influencing the ultimate density and weight. Vibratory compaction, usually utilized in building, sometimes achieves greater densities in comparison with guide tamping, leading to a heavier cubic yard of sand.

Elements Affecting Compaction Effectiveness
A number of elements affect the effectiveness of compaction, together with moisture content material, grain measurement distribution, and the compaction methodology employed. Optimum moisture content material facilitates compaction, permitting particles to slip and rearrange extra successfully. Effectively-graded sand, with a wide range of particle sizes, additionally compacts extra effectively than uniformly sized sand. 4. Grain Measurement
Grain measurement considerably influences the load of a cubic yard of sand. The scale and distribution of sand particles immediately have an effect on the density and, consequently, the general weight. Smaller grains, becoming extra compactly inside a given quantity, sometimes lead to greater density and weight in comparison with bigger, irregularly formed grains that create extra air voids. This variation in particle measurement distribution explains why a cubic yard of fantastic sand usually weighs greater than a cubic yard of coarse sand, even when composed of the identical mineral.
Contemplate the sensible implications in concrete combine design. Tremendous sands, with their greater density, pack extra tightly into the combination, influencing the concrete’s remaining power and workability. Conversely, coarser sands, with their bigger particle measurement and elevated void house, contribute to higher drainage in landscaping purposes, but additionally lead to a decrease total weight per unit quantity. These distinctions are essential for correct materials estimations and reaching desired venture outcomes. As an example, utilizing coarse sand the place fantastic sand is laid out in a concrete combine can compromise the structural integrity of the ultimate product. Equally, utilizing fantastic sand in drainage purposes can impede water circulate and result in drainage issues.

6. Unit of Measurement (Cubic Yard)
Understanding the load of sand necessitates specifying the unit of measurement. “One yard” of sand is usually understood as a cubic yard, representing a quantity of 1 yard in size, width, and peak. This volumetric measurement offers a standardized foundation for quantifying and evaluating sand quantities, essential for correct weight estimations and sensible purposes.
-
Quantity vs. Weight
Quantity (cubic yards) and weight (kilos or tons) are distinct but interconnected ideas. A cubic yard defines the quantity of house the sand occupies, whereas weight displays the gravitational pressure appearing upon its mass. The connection between these two relies on the elements mentioned beforehand, corresponding to sand sort, moisture content material, and compaction. Due to this fact, specifying “cubic yard” clarifies the volumetric amount being thought-about when discussing sand weight.

Conversion and Equivalents
Whereas the cubic yard is the usual, understanding its relationship to different models of quantity (cubic ft, cubic meters) and weight (kilos, tons) is usually essential. Conversions between models facilitate comparisons and guarantee correct calculations when working with totally different measurement programs. For instance, one cubic yard is equal to 27 cubic ft, permitting for conversion and comparability throughout totally different datasets.
